Overview of the Tamiya 42285 TRF419 Chassis

The Tamiya 42285 TRF419 Chassis Kit is engineered for competitive touring car performance. Developed with lessons from the IFMAR 1/10 Electric Touring Car World Championship in Florida, it brings practical refinements for serious drivers.

Engineering Highlights

The TRF419 includes redesigned core components such as the chassis plate, bulkhead, motor mount, damper assemblies and gear differential. These updates aim to stabilise handling, improve tyre contact and tighten steering feedback on demanding tracks.

Performance and Setup Balance

Rather than raw power alone, the TRF419 focuses on a balanced approach to speed and control. Adjustments to motor placement and bulkhead structure assist weight distribution, while the upgraded shocks help maintain composure through corners.

Platform for Tuning and Racing

Racers who enjoy setup work will find the TRF419 flexible and responsive. Its modular format makes it easy to test adjustments and fit upgrades as conditions or driving style evolve.

Specifications

  • Scale: 1/10
  • Type: Electric Powered Touring Car
  • Chassis: TRF419
  • Drive: 4WD
  • Suspension: Fully Independent Double Wishbone
  • Dampers: Oil-filled
  • Differential: Gear Differential

The TRF419 performs well with foam and rubber touring tyres; choose tyre compound and profile based on track grip and temperature for best results.
Start with medium oil and stock springs, then adjust damper height and oil weight to control body roll while keeping good compliance over bumps.
Aluminium parts can improve precision, but many drivers run the TRF419 successfully on stock hardware before upgrading selectively where they need stiffness or durability.
